Prime Minister transfers the award money to the bank account of the Panchayats concerned
 
 
Chhattisgarh has received 12 National Panchayat Awards from Ministry of Panchayati Raj, Government of India in a virtual function held on the occasion of National Panchayati Raj Day, on Saturday. Prime Minister Narendra Modi was the Chief guest in the virtual programme organised by Ministry of Panchayati Raj, Government of India. Union Minister of Rural Development and Panchayati Raj Narendra Tomar was also present in the programme. Chhattisgarh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el, Panchayat and Rural Development Minister T S Singhdeo and Revenue Minister Jaisingh Agrawal attended the virtual programme. Prime Minister Narendra Modi clicked the button to transfer the award money (as Grants-in-Aid) ranging from Rs 5 lakh to Rs 50 lakh and the amount was directly transferred to the bank account of the Panchayats concerned in real time. PM also addressed the programme. Baghel and Singhdeo have congratulated the Panchayati Raj Institutions for this achievement.
 
Chhattisgarh has received e-Panchayat Puraskar for better implementation of Information and Communication Technology (ICT) in the Gram Panchayats of State. In first category, Chhattisgarh and Assam have jointly secured second position. Jila Panchayat Kondgaon, Gariaband and Tilda Janpad Panchayats have received National Panchayat Awards while seven Gram Panchayats of State were honoured with the National Panchayat Awards in different categories. Ministry of Panchayati Raj, Government of India has selected Jila Panchayat Kondagaon, Janpad Panchayat Gariaband and Tilda Janpad Panchayat, Sargawa Gram Panchayat of Ambikapur block in Surguja district, Riri Gram Panchayat of Lundra block, Mahud Gram Panchayat of Gundardehi block in Balod district, Mahratola Gram Panchayat of Sahaspur Lohara block in Kabirdham district and Baihar Gram Panchayat of Arang block in Raipur district for Deen Dayal Upadhyay Panchayat Sashaktikaran Puraskar. Gram Panchayat Gotaiguda of Bhopalpatnam block in Bijapur district was honoured with ‘Nanaji Deshmukh Rashtriya Gaurav Gram Sabha Puraskar’, Navagaon (L) of Abhanpur block in Raipur district was felicitated with ‘Child-friendly Gram Panchayat Award’ and Baihar Gram Panchayat of Arang block was felicitated with ‘Gram Panchayat Development Plan Award’. It may be mentioned that Ministry of Panchayati Raj has been awarding the best performing Panchayats/States/UTs across the country under the Incentivisation of Panchayats in recognition of their good work for improving delivery of services and public goods.
 
Awards are given under various categories namely, Deen Dayal Upadhyay Panchayat Sashaktikaran Puraskar (DDUPSP), Nanaji Deshmukh Rashtriya Gaurav Gram Sabha Puraskar (NDRGGSP), Child-friendly Gram Panchayat Award (CFGPA), Gram Panchayat Development Plan (GPDP) Award and e-Panchayat Puraskar (given to States/UTs only). This was the second consecutive year that the Panchayati Raj Institutions of State received 12 the National Panchayat Awards. In 2020, Chhattisgarh was awarded the e-Panchayat award and 11 Panchayati Raj Institutions had also received the National Panchayat Awards in various categories. In 2019, the Panchayati Raj Institutions had received 11 National Panchayat Awards.
